CWMP Account hinzufügen/ändern

was ist daran falsch zu verstehen?

ich schliess die box an, es wird automatisch LAN1 gewählt und als Internetanbieter taucht KDG auf.
soviel zum Thema Einrichtung Internet!

aber wie schonmal gesagt, darum geht es nicht. und wenn du zur problematik nichts sagen kannst, dann halt dich bitte raus.
 
Du hättest in #57 einfach nur schreiben sollen: "Ich habe erfolglos A, B und C probiert und damit leider keine automatische Konfiguration der Tel.nr. ausgelöst." Deine restlichen Angaben hatten nichts mit dem Thema zu tun! :motz:
 
Lasst bitte den Quatsch, schliesslich hat skdubg nur mitgeteilt was er versucht hat und was (leider) dennoch nicht funktioniert.
Da find ich die posts in der Form von: "onlineupdate der FW hat funktioniert / nicht funktioniert" oder " FW ist seit 2 Minuten drauf, bisher alles stabil" wesentlich freier von jeglichem Sinn und Aussage
:-Ö
 
Wie kann ich in meiner 7390 dauerhaft die beiden Werte für tr069 und die MAC Adressen ändern?
tr069_serial enthält ja auch die MAC Adresse.
 
[Edit frank_m24: Vollzitat gelöscht, siehe Forumregeln.]

Hallo,

ich bin auch gerade dran an der Geschichte. Irgendwie muß es doch gehen...

Wie hast Du es geschafft, die "maca" zu ändern? Hab hier zum testen ne Fritz!Box 7170 und da hab ich zwar jetzt

Code:
tr069_serial

und

Code:
tr069_passphrase

drin aber

Code:
maca

ist die alte geblieben.

Weiterhin beschreibt Das FritZ!Box-Wiki zur KDG HomeBox im Abschnitt "Besonderheiten" (http://www.wehavemorefun.de/fritzbox/index.php/HomeBox_FRITZ!Box_7270#Besonderheiten) die "tr069.cfg" folgendermaßen:

Code:
tr069cfg {
       enabled = yes;
       litemode = no;
       igd {
               DeviceInfo {
                       ProvisioningCode = "AXConfigured!";
                       FirstUseDate = "1970-01-01 01:00:00";
               }
               managementserver {
                       url = "http://axs.technik.kabel-deutschland.de:7547/live/CPEManager/CPEs/genericTR69/xxxxxxxxxxxxx";
                       username = "<verschlüsselter Inhalt von tr069_serial>";
                       password = "<verschlüsselter Inhalt von tr069_passphrase>";
                       URLAlreadyContacted = yes;
                       URLbyDHCPIface = "wan";
                       PeriodicInformEnable = yes;
                       PeriodicInformInterval = 14400;
                       PeriodicInformTime = "1970-01-01 01:00:00";
                       UpgradesManaged = no;
                       ACSInitiationEnable = yes;
                       SessionTerminationWithEmptyPost = no;
                       ConnectionRequestUsername = "";
                       ConnectionRequestPassword = "";
               }
       }
       FirmwareDownload {
               enabled = yes;
               enabled_converted = yes;
               valid = no;
               suppress_notify = no;
               status = 0;
               StartTime = "1970-01-01 01:00:00";
               CompleteTime = "1970-01-01 01:00:00";
               method = Download_Method_DL;
       }
       RebootRequest = no;
       RebootRequest_CommandKey = "";
}

Bei meiner KDG HomeBox ist da aber gar nichts drin:

Code:
root@fritz:/var/mod/root# cat /var/flash/tr069.cfg
/*
 * /var/flash/tr069.cfg
 * Tue Dec  7 10:03:31 2010
 */

tr069cfg {
        enabled = no;
        litemode = no;
        igd {
                DeviceInfo {
                        FirstUseDate = "1970-01-01 01:00:00";
                }
                managementserver {
                        url = "";
                        username = "";
                        password = "";
                        URLAlreadyContacted = no;
                        URLbyDHCPIface = "";
                        PeriodicInformEnable = no;
                        PeriodicInformInterval = 0;
                        PeriodicInformTime = "1970-01-01 01:00:00";
                        UpgradesManaged = no;
                        ACSInitiationEnable = yes;
                        SessionTerminationWithEmptyPost = no;
                        ConnectionRequestUsername = "";
                        ConnectionRequestPassword = "";
                }
        }
        FirmwareDownload {
                enabled = no;
                enabled_converted = yes;
                valid = no;
                suppress_notify = no;
                status = 0;
                StartTime = "1970-01-01 01:00:00";
                CompleteTime = "1970-01-01 01:00:00";
                method = Download_Method_DL;
        }
        RebootRequest = no;
}


// EOF

Telefonie über KDG funktioniert aber tadellos. Ich hatte evntl. gehofft, über die tr069.cfg einen Ansatz zu finden. Vielleicht kann man ja die tr069.cfg irgendwie modifizieren...
Ein weiterer Ansatz wäre das direkte ändern des Bootloaders. Ich hatte von meiner KDG HomeBox den ADAM2 gesichert. Darin findet man ja auch diue ganzen Einstellungen "tr069_passphrase", "tr069_serial", die MC-Adressen uvm. .
Ich weiß, daß man den Bootloader auch zurückschreiben kann. Weiß jemand, ob der Bootloader eine Checksumme hat? Oder könnte man einfach die Daten ändern und den Bootloader zurückschreiben?

ich traue mich da aber nicht ran, weil ich Hardware-Schrott befürchte. Vielleicht hat ja jemand eine alte 7170 die er zum testen verwenden kann.

Nur so nebenbei, ich übernehm keine Haftung für Schäden falls das jemand versucht und seine Fritz!Box schrottet... ;-)


Grüße

StefanV3
 
Hi,

aha, ich hab die aber nicht bewußt ausgeschalten... Funktioniert denn die Autoconfig der TR069-Settungs auch ohne Anbieterdienste?

Grüße

StefanV3
 
Dann hast du sie also unbewusst ausgeschaltet. Ohne diese geht die Autokonfiguration nicht.
 
Hi,

hab jetzt die Fritz!Box zurückgesetzt, jetzt ist die tr069 "voll"...
Kann das sein, daß die ANbieterdienste ausgeschalten werden, sobald man die Internettelefonie-Einstellungen ändert?

Grüße

StefanV3
 
Kann das sein, daß die ANbieterdienste ausgeschalten werden, sobald man die Internettelefonie-Einstellungen ändert?
Nein, sie werden nicht ausgeschaltet. Kannst du ja leicht überprüfen.

P.S. Welche Firmware-Version hast du auf der Box? Eine "Labor-Preview" 54.04.88 gibt es nicht.
 
Ich könnte mir schon vorstellen, dass die Auswahl eine VoIP Providers Einfluss auf die Anbieterkonfiguration hat. AVM ändert ja auch andere Einstellungen/Anzeigen, sobald man spezifische Provider-Einstellungen aktiviert. Wenn sie feststellen, dass die Anbieterdienste keinen Sinn machen, weil die entsprechenden Voraussetzungen fehlen, deaktivieren sie das Feature. Klingt für mich sehr nachvollziehbar.
 
Gut, dann konkretisiere ich: Solange die Homebox am Anschluss des Providers KabelDeutschland betrieben wird, werden die Anbieterdienste nicht ausgeschaltet, wenn man die Internettelefonie-Einstellungen ändert.
 
Hallo,

OK, mal zurück zum Thema. Ich habe versucht, die "maca" der Frittz!Box 7170 mit:

Code:
echo "maca 00:XX:XX:XX:XX:XX" > /proc/sys/urlader/environment

Leider funktioniert das nicht. Kan mir jemand sagen wie ich die ändern kann?

Grüße

StefanV3
 
Endgültig? Nur, indem du den Bootloader veränderst, in dem die Daten abgelegt sind.
Ansonsten gibt es mit Freetz ein "Enforce bootloader environment" für einige Dinge, was recht einfach um die MAC-Adressen zu erweitern sein sollte.
Einmalig könnte es z.B. über eine serielle Schnittstelle gehen (dazu müsstest du die Box aber zum einen öffnen und zum zweiten eine Schnittstelle mit Pegelwandler anschließen), wenn du beim Starten die MAC mittels "setenv" veränderst und dann mit "go" ohne reset startest...

Jörg
 
Hallo,

soweit ich weiß, macht "Enforce Urlader Environment" doch auch nichts anderes als die /proc/sys/urlader/environment um die Einträge zu erweitern...
Also quasi dasselbe wie:

Code:
echo "maca 00:XX:XX:XX:XX:XX" > /proc/sys/urlader/environment

Und das übernimmt er ja nicht.

Man kann ja den Urlader auch sichern und wiederherstllen, wie das geht, steht hier.

http://freetz.org/wiki/help/howtos/development/adam2

Bzw. soll es auch möglich sein, das ganze mit dem ruKernelTool zu erledigen.
Wenn man dann den gesicherten Urlader öffnet, sieht man auch alle MAC-Adressen. Die könnte man ja auch ändern und dann den Urlader wieder zurückschreiben.
Die Frage ist nur, was passiert unter der Annahme, daß die neuen MAC-Adressen korrekt eingetragen sind, nimmt die Fritz!Box das an, oder kille ich Sie damit?
Ist die Urlader-Partition mit einer Checksumme oder sowas versehen?

(Anm.: Sollte das jemand ausprobieren und seine Fritz!box killen, dann bin ich dafür nicht haftbar zu machen)
Grüße

StefanV3
 
Ja, "Enforce Urlader Environment" macht quasi das gleiche, aber das "wann" könnte entscheidend sein. Im Urlader selbst sind noch die "alten" Werte, aber damit werden beim Starten diese Werte als erstes überschrieben, noch bevor das Hochfahren wirklich losgeht...

Der Rest stimmt soweit (inklusive der nicht unerheblichen Gefahren). Die Box nimmt die MAC, die im Urlader steht, auch eine (korrekt) veränderte; eine Checksum gibt es m.W. nicht.

Der einfachste "reversible" Weg ist jedoch über die serielle Schnittstelle (die MAC kann man sogar im FTP temporär überschreiben, aber dort gibt es soweit ich weiß kein "go", mit dem die Box dann startet, ohne die Werte neu einzulesen...).

Jörg
 
Hallo,

so, ich habe jetzt mal meine Testbox, eine Fritz!Box 7170 von 1und1 "gemodded". Lt. dieser Anleitung:

http://www.ip-phone-forum.de/showthread.php?t=197937&page=1

habe ich den Bootloader ausgelesen, auf den PC kopiert, gepatcht, zurück kopiert und den gepatchten Bootloader in die Box geschrieben.

Es ist alles gut gegangen und die Box startete...

Die Fritz!Box 7170 hat die akuellste Labor-Preview drauf und ist entbranded. Im Bootloader wurden folgende Werte verändert:

Code:
maca
macb
macwlan
macdsl
usb_rndis_mac
usb_board_mac

Die tr069-Settings

Code:
tr069_passphrase
tr069_serial

wurden via Telnet und "echo" Befehl in

Code:
/proc/sys/urlader/environment

eingetragen.

Das Ergebnis ist dasselbe wie vorher. Die Fritz!Box hat die Internet-Verbindung konfiguriert, aber nicht die Telefonie-Daten.

In der "/var/flash/tr069.cfg" steht

Code:
root@fritz:/var/mod/root# cat /var/flash/tr069.cfg
/*
 * /var/flash/tr069.cfg
 * Mon Mar 21 22:50:31 2011
 */

tr069cfg {
        enabled = yes;
        litemode = no;
        igd {
                DeviceInfo {
                        ProvisioningCode = "[COLOR="red"]AXNoted![/COLOR]";
                        FirstUseDate = "2011-03-21 22:50:27";
                }
                managementserver {
                        url = "http://axs.technik.kabel-deutschland.de:7547/live
/CPEManager/CPEs/genericTR69/xxxxxxxxxxxx";
                        username = "xxxx";
                        password = "xxxx";
                        URLAlreadyContacted = yes;
                        URLbyDHCPIface = "wan";
                        PeriodicInformEnable = no;
                        PeriodicInformInterval = 0;
                        PeriodicInformTime = "1970-01-01 01:00:00";
                        UpgradesManaged = no;
                        ACSInitiationEnable = yes;
                        SessionTerminationWithEmptyPost = no;
                        ConnectionRequestUsername = "";
                        ConnectionRequestPassword = "";
                }
        }
        FirmwareDownload {
                enabled = yes;
                enabled_converted = yes;
                valid = no;
                suppress_notify = no;
                status = 0;
                StartTime = "1970-01-01 01:00:00";
                CompleteTime = "1970-01-01 01:00:00";
                method = Download_Method_DL;
        }
        RebootRequest = no;
        RebootRequest_CommandKey = "";
}


// EOF

Es muß also nich etwas anderes dafür verantwortlich sein. Hat jeamnd noch eine Idee???

Grüße

StefanV3
 
Was man mal testen müsste, ist die eigene Box an einem fremden Anschluss anzuschließen. Werden die Tel.nr. zum Box-Besitzer konfiguriert? Oder doch die des Anschlussinhabers? Oder gar keine? Ich kenne leider niemanden mit KDG-Anschluss in meiner Nähe.
 
Woher kommen die URL und die Zugangsdaten in der tr069.cfg und welche Zertifikate hast du verwendet?
 
Das xxxxxxxxxxxx in der url = "http://axs.technik.kabel-deutschland.de:7547/live/CPEManager/CPEs/genericTR69/xxxxxxxxxxxx"; muss die MAC-Adresse deines Kabelmodems sein. Ist das bei dir der Fall?
 
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.